There is a common misconception in the market: granite is hard and brittle, so it can only be made into plain blocks. Any hole-drilling or slotting will cause chipping, cracking and deformation. However, in the ultra-precision machining field, high-quality granite cubes fully support custom machining of special-shaped structures including slotting, drilling, counterboring, bushing holes, trapezoidal grooves and positioning grooves. It is not the material itself, but the base material grade, machining process and precision control system that determine the finished accuracy and yield.
1. Why do slotting and drilling of ordinary stone often result in scrapped parts?
Low-cost stone on the market is mostly marble or miscellaneous granite, featuring loose texture, internal pores and uneven stress. When processed by conventional cutting and drilling methods, it is prone to chipped edges, hidden cracks, sand shedding and subsequent deformation. Such products cannot be used for precision assembly and metrology reference applications at all. This is the fundamental reason why many small factories cannot handle structural machining and mislead the market.
In contrast, high-performance dense black granite boasts uniform structure, high density and stable stress. As an ultra-precision substrate suitable for precision machining, it inherently supports slotting and drilling operations.

2.2 Precision CNC process for full-range custom structures
We have developed exclusive diamond machining solutions for granite. With constant-temperature low-speed precision cutting and progressive drilling technology, we can stably fabricate various complex structures: regular through holes, counterbore holes, threaded bushing holes, micro holes, deep holes; linear positioning grooves, T-type mounting grooves, stepped grooves, special-shaped limit grooves, etc.
The finished parts have smooth groove edges and hole walls with no secondary repair required, and can directly meet assembly precision requirements of precision guide rails, optical modules, inspection jigs and equipment bases.
